    I can't comment specifically on the Kakadu, mines on order and due for delivery in June. But I do have a 2000 model Holden with rear self leveling suspension. The pumps aren't designed to kick in every time there is tiny change in load, otherwise it would be pumping up and down with every hole/bump you drive over. There needs to be a sustained change in weight (putting a trailer on, fat guy gets in the back), or it will reset/level every time the ignition is turned on and then it will pump up/down. You could have had someone in the back seat last time you drove it? Perhaps some luggage in the back. You will prob find the the pump comes on every time you stat the car, you just don't hear it cos of the engine, doors closed etc. Being air, it will also leak a bit over time.

            If its like the 120series Grande it sounds normal behavior although you shouldnt be able to hear it.! If you take notice when you pull up next time, turn the car off and jump out usually after 10-20secs you will hear the rear dump some air and then settle. They are quite sensitive to weight as even my dog jumping in the back will make it adjust, so if you then take that load out when you stop it should settle a little. I'm also convinced a more aggressive driving style will make it add some air at times too.

                        Mine is now sorted...I had toyota check it when it was in for its first service they said all good. I asked the service manager if that very loud noise is normall he said it must be because the mechanics have ticked it off. I got home and got underneath the car only to find when I put my finger on it it went dead silent ???? Turns out when it runs and vibrates it was touching the chassis so you can imagine what that sounded like so I packed a small piece of rubber between the chassis and compressor...hey presto dead silent...F*%k you Toyota for not even checking yet saying its all good. :evil:
